Episode 95 - Defending Battlefield Earth

June 21, 2018

Today, we are doing something unprecedented. We're going to defend the film, Battlefield Earth! Well, Steve is going to defend it. All in a new segment called, To the Death! - Where we will take critically panned (and audience panned) movies and one of us must try to defend them, for whatever merits they may possess. In some cases, we may actually like the film, which in this case, Steve does! I know...crazy right?

Then we have some Nerdy News, where we'll discuss the troubling allegations against nerd icon, Chris Hardwick, and talk about some upcoming sequel films you probably didn't know were on their way. 

Then we'll have the return of the Preternatural Penetration segment. Sticking with the theme of aliens from our featured movie, Jarman tells the story of a possible UFO crash that happened in Iceland in the 1950s.

In an extended Radical Recommends segment, Steve discusses how much his daughter loves Moana, which led to him doing research into the real myths behind the character of Maui from that film (the Rock). Join us on a historical deep dive!

Finally, for Trailer Reviews, we cover the upcoming Bumbebee Transformers spinoff, and the "live action" remake of Dumbo that no one asked for. Bumbo!

Episode 92 - Two Terrible Mall Cops

March 29, 2018

Join us for another edition of Copy Cat Cinema! This is where we take two movies made in the same year, that are incredibly similar in premise. For this edition we cover the two gems of filmmaking, Paul Blart: Mall Cop and Observe and Report. 

For Nerdy News Jarman goes on a rant about bad video game movies, then Steve discusses the discovery of a new originating species of humanity!

Since this episode was recorded around the time of St. Patrick's Day, we go into the history of that holiday, and how it really is nothing like you thought it was. Then we have a quick game of Would You Rather and some Radical Recommends.

For Trailer Reviews we cover The Trials of Grindelwald and the newest trailer of Avengers: Infinity War.
